BX 42 pto driven wood chipper

I wasn't familiar with that model wood chipper so I just Googled it, and it looks like it is a "DR" brand 3 point mounted PTO driven wood chipper. It says that it needs a minimum of 19 and a maximum of 65 hp. The 5000 puts out around 60 to 62 hp at the PTO so it is near the high end of the range.

The DR web site says that it comes with a PTO shaft, and it specifies a Cat I 3 point lift, and the 5000 really was designed as a cat II 3 point tractor but it was available with both cat I and cat II balls, so you may need to get a longer PTO shaft than the one that it comes with, but you'll need to measure for yourself once you try to mount it.
